Description Andrew Udvare 2018-06-11 07:29:34 UTC
I am trying to install the server on another machine than my client machine. It is a headless machine so I need to enable it for first run then enable remote access.

I have opened up the relevant ports:

-A INPUT -p tcp -m tcp --dport 32400 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p tcp -m tcp --dport 32401 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p tcp -m tcp --dport 34301 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p tcp -m tcp --dport 32469 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p tcp -m tcp --dport 32600 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p tcp -m tcp --dport 1032 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p udp -m udp --dport 32410 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p udp -m udp --dport 32412 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p udp -m udp --dport 32413 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T
-A INPUT -p udp -m udp --dport 32414 -m conntrack --ctstate NEW,ESTABLISHED -j ACCEPT

I followed the guide here ('On a Different Network' because 'On the Same Local Network' also did not work): https://support.plex.tv/articles/200288586-installation/

I can go to http://localhost:8888/web on my system and it connects, I can sign in, but it never finds the media server.

I did try the latest version of Plex (1.13) and ran it much the same way as the current version (new version does not have a virtualenv). Had no luck with that.

I would very much like this use case to be supported.

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. emerge plex-media-server
2. systemctl start plex-media-server
3. On another machine: ssh server-machine -L 8888:localhost:32400
4. Open browser to localhost:8888/web
5. Sign in.
6. Try to configure a server.
Actual Results:  
Does not find a server running.

Expected Results:  
Should find a server.

Comment 4 Andrew Udvare 2018-06-25 12:04:32 UTC
This is how to do it for a headless machine to stop confusion:

1. Use a non-headless machine and install plex-media-server.
2. Configure the server (/etc/).
3. Start the service.
4. Configure the server as normal at https://localhost:32400/web
5. Ensure expected things work.
6. Stop the service.
7. rsync /var/lib/plexmediaserver/ headless-server:/var/lib/plexmediaserver
8. Fix permissions in case: chown -R plex. /var/lib/plexmediaserver
9. On headless server, start the service. Open port 32400 if necessary.
10. On the non-headless machine create an SSH tunnel: ssh headless-server -L 8888:localhost:32400
11. Go to http://localhost:8888 and configure. Since the configuration was copied over, it will most likely start working immediately.

Maybe you want to add this information to the post-install notes?

The server is nearly impossible to install on a headless machine it seems, even when using local IP addresses (the guide says they should work). The best way is to configure/copy from a user machine (even a macOS one should work).
